if term wannabe refers to a person or to an object. Both are possible. And if a comparison is shown. eg, Mac users says that Windows is a Mac wannabe. Another example. XXX park is a Disneyland wannabe. It can be used a lot to describe the lack of functionality of the object; used for cameras, phones, cars, etc. So, "faible copie" or "pale copie" would be appropriate in context of comparison with another person or object. <br>As for someone and their ability and will: "il se prend pour qui" or "qqn qui n'est pas à la hauteur" or "qqn qui n'a pas la compétence".<br> |
